What Is a Paternity Test?
Paternity testing is a scientific process designed to identify the biological father of a child. This procedure generally requires the analysis of genetic material, including DNA, from both the child and the presumed father. By evaluating particular markers found in the DNA, professionals can establish the likelihood of paternity with a significant level of certainty.
The most widely used type of paternity test is the genetic test, which evaluates genetic similarities. In most instances, the results can indicate paternity with greater than 99% precision if the man is the father by biology, and close to 0% if he is unrelated.
Paternity testing serves various purposes, including legal matters such as custody battles, estate claims, and personal reasons for determining family ties. Ultimately, it provides an objective method of establishing paternity, bringing clarity in challenging emotional and legal scenarios related to parentage.
How Do At-Home Paternity Test Kits Work?
At-home paternity test kits offer a convenient alternative for individuals seeking to establish genetic connections without requiring an in-person laboratory appointment. These testing kits commonly feature buccal swabs or saliva collectors, allowing individuals to gather DNA specimens with ease. The procedure commences as each participant swabbing the inside of their cheeks to retrieve cellular material. After the specimens have been gathered, they are secured within the included collection vessels.
Individuals then submit these samples to a designated laboratory for analysis, often included in the kit's instructions. The laboratory isolates DNA from the samples and compares specific genetic markers between the potential father and child. Results are generally available within a few days and can confirm whether a biological relationship exists with a high level of precision. Home paternity test kits offer privacy and ease, making them a popular choice for those managing sensitive family dynamics.

Test Kit Precision Factors
When considering a paternity test kit, accuracy is of utmost importance, as it directly impacts the trustworthiness of the findings. Various factors can influence the reliability of such kits. First, the caliber of the genetic markers utilized is essential; additional markers usually result in more accurate determinations. Additionally, the standing of the manufacturer is highly important; established brands often adhere to rigorous testing standards. Third, the certification of the testing facility ensures that correct protocols are adhered to. Additionally, the presence of contamination during sample handling can affect results, making it critical to adhere to directions carefully. Lastly, correct preservation of both the testing kit and specimens can impact accuracy, highlighting the significance of choosing a premium kit for reliable paternity determination.
Sample Collection Methods
Accurate results in paternity testing are influenced not just by the kit's quality but also on the techniques employed for sample collection. At-home paternity testing kits typically involve two primary sample collection techniques: cheek swabs and blood samples. Cheek swabs are the most popular choice, as they are painless, simple to use, and yield adequate DNA for examination. Users simply rub a swab inside the cheek to gather epithelial cells. Conversely, blood samples tend to yield greater DNA quantity but demand greater skill for gathering and processing. It is crucial for users to follow the kit's instructions precisely to eliminate contamination or inadequate sampling, guaranteeing the accuracy of the test outcomes. Opting for the correct approach significantly impacts the overall accuracy of the paternity test.

What Your Results Truly Mean?
Comprehending paternity testing results can be a pivotal moment for countless individuals. The results typically present a probability figure reflecting the chance of a genetic connection between the parties involved in testing. A result of 99% or above usually establishes that the male subject is the biological parent, while a lower probability points to non-paternity.
It is vital to interpret these results within the parameters of the assessment methodology. Most home kits use DNA analysis, which is exceptionally dependable, but discrepancies can arise based on the quality of the specimen and environmental conditions.
Furthermore, results may include information on genetic markers that can provide insight into lineage and hereditary characteristics. People should consider these results carefully, understanding their likely emotional weight and the complexities of familial relationships. Understanding the implications of paternity results can assist individuals in reaching thoughtful conclusions regarding their personal lives and relationships.
Utilizing Paternity Test Results in Court Cases
While traversing legal proceedings, paternity testing outcomes can act as critical evidence in determining biological connections. These results are particularly important in situations concerning child custody, child support, and inheritance claims. Judges frequently depend on scientifically validated paternity tests to resolve questions regarding the parentage of a child, providing a clear basis for legal decisions.
When introduced in legal proceedings, the precision and dependability of the test are paramount. Legal paternity tests commonly demand rigorous chain-of-custody protocols to safeguard the authenticity of the samples collected. This compliance with established protocol enhances the acceptability of the findings in court proceedings.
Additionally, the personal consequences in such circumstances can be significant, impacting both children and parents. Therefore, comprehending the implications of the results of paternity tests is vital for everyone involved. At the end of the day, these assessments can considerably affect legal decisions, ensuring that biological relationships are recognized and properly handled in the context of the law.

Do Home Paternity Tests Match the Accuracy of Lab Tests?
At-home paternity tests can offer a high degree of accuracy, frequently rivaling clinical lab testing. However, factors such as sample collection quality and procedural factors could impact test results, therefore consulting a professional lab for testing remains recommended for definitive conclusions.
Can a Home Kit Be Used for Legal Purposes?
At-home paternity testing kits typically cannot be used for use in legal matters. Tests intended for legal use require strict chain-of-custody procedures and are conducted by accredited laboratories to guarantee results are admissible in court.
How Much Time Does It Take to See Results?
Findings from home paternity test kits generally take three to five business days. Elements that affect this timeline consist of how quickly the laboratory handles samples and the condition and quality of the samples provided for testing.
Is There an Age Limit for Testing?
Paternity testing does not have a specific age requirement. Individuals of any age, including newborns, can be tested. That said, minors undergoing the procedure will typically require consent from a legal guardian.
What Can Be Done if the Alleged Father Is Unable to Undergo Testing?
If the alleged father is unavailable for testing, there are alternatives that involve using genetic material from a close relative, such as a sibling or parent, or considering legal avenues to compel participation to ensure an accurate paternity result.
